Output 3ec4a5ff57434665bd5fa3da6c7fcabc582b9cae647fd6f7a7d0594db94c291c:5

value
40998705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 94db1078e26c39cbde3171a4410c90c8dfe31eba OP_EQUAL
address
3FG6Mnu4aD65bySYW7bNYrMpQg6pqfrHZ1
transaction
3ec4a5ff57434665bd5fa3da6c7fcabc582b9cae647fd6f7a7d0594db94c291c
spent
true